메타버스 산업이 급성장하면서 개발자 수요도 빠르게 증가하고 있습니다. 메타버스 개발자가 되려면 어떤 기술이 필요할까요? 어떤 공부 방법이 효과적이며, 연봉 수준은 어느 정도일까요? 이 글에서는 메타버스 개발자가 되는 방법을 단계별로 알아보고, 실무에서 필요한 역량과 전망까지 자세히 분석해 보겠습니다.
1. 메타버스 개발자가 되려면? 필요한 기술과 역량
메타버스 개발자는 가상현실(VR), 증강현실(AR), 블록체인, 3D 그래픽 등 다양한 기술을 다뤄야 합니다. 따라서 아래와 같은 기술을 익히는 것이 중요합니다.
① 프로그래밍 언어
- C#: 유니티(Unity) 엔진을 활용한 개발에 필수
- C++: 언리얼 엔진(Unreal Engine) 기반 게임 및 메타버스 환경 개발
- Python, JavaScript: 데이터 처리 및 웹 기반 메타버스 애플리케이션 개발
② 개발 도구 및 엔진
- Unity: 가장 널리 사용되는 3D 게임 및 메타버스 개발 플랫폼
- Unreal Engine: 고퀄리티 그래픽 및 실시간 렌더링 기능 제공
- Blender, Maya: 3D 모델링 및 애니메이션 제작
③ 블록체인 & NFT
- 스마트 컨트랙트(Smart Contract) 및 블록체인 기술 이해
- NFT 기반 가상자산 거래 시스템 개발
④ 네트워크 및 클라우드 기술
- AWS, Google Cloud 등 클라우드 서버 운영
- 네트워크 최적화 및 보안 기술 습득
메타버스 개발자는 단순한 게임 개발을 넘어 가상공간의 경제 시스템, 인터페이스, UX/UI까지 고려해야 하므로 다방면의 기술을 익히는 것이 중요합니다.
2. 메타버스 개발자가 되는 공부 방법
메타버스 개발자가 되기 위해서는 체계적인 학습이 필요합니다. 초보자부터 실무자까지 단계별 공부 방법을 소개합니다.
① 입문 단계: 기초 다지기
- 프로그래밍 언어 학습 (C#, C++, Python)
- Unity 및 Unreal Engine 기본 튜토리얼 진행
- 3D 모델링 툴 (Blender, Maya) 익히기
② 중급 단계: 프로젝트 경험 쌓기
- 작은 규모의 VR/AR 프로젝트 진행
- Unity & Unreal Engine 활용한 간단한 게임 및 메타버스 공간 제작
- 블록체인 기술을 접목한 NFT 기반 아이템 개발
③ 고급 단계: 실무 경험과 네트워크 구축
- 해커톤, 오픈소스 프로젝트 참여
- 메타버스 관련 기업 인턴십 또는 프리랜서 프로젝트 수행
- GitHub 및 포트폴리오 제작하여 취업 준비
④ 추천 교육 과정 및 강의
- 온라인 강의: 유다시티(Udacity), 유데미(Udemy), 코세라(Coursera)
- 공식 문서: Unity, Unreal Engine 공식 튜토리얼
- 커뮤니티 활동: GitHub, Stack Overflow, Reddit 메타버스 개발자 그룹
3. 메타버스 개발자의 연봉 및 미래 전망
메타버스 개발자는 높은 연봉과 좋은 취업 기회를 가진 직업 중 하나입니다.
① 메타버스 개발자 연봉 수준
- 초급 개발자: 연봉 4,000만 원~6,000만 원
- 경력 개발자: 연봉 7,000만 원~1억 원
- 실리콘밸리 개발자: 연봉 10만 달러~20만 달러 (약 1억 3천만 원 이상)
② 메타버스 산업 전망
- 시장 규모: 글로벌 메타버스 시장은 2030년까지 1조 달러 이상 성장할 것으로 예상
- 채용 증가: IT 기업뿐만 아니라 교육, 의료, 부동산 등 다양한 산업에서 메타버스 기술 활용
- 전문 인력 부족: 현재 숙련된 메타버스 개발자가 부족하여 높은 연봉과 좋은 조건이 보장됨
메타버스는 단순한 유행이 아니라 앞으로의 디지털 환경을 바꿀 중요한 기술입니다. 지금부터 준비한다면 미래 유망한 커리어를 쌓을 수 있습니다.
결론
메타버스 개발자가 되려면 프로그래밍, 3D 그래픽, 블록체인 등 다양한 기술을 익혀야 합니다. Unity, Unreal Engine을 다루는 능력을 갖추고, 실전 프로젝트 경험을 쌓는 것이 중요합니다. 연봉 수준도 높고, 향후 성장 가능성이 큰 직업이므로 체계적으로 준비한다면 좋은 기회를 잡을 수 있습니다. 메타버스 개발자로 도전해 보고 싶다면 지금부터 차근차근 준비해 보세요!